液液微萃取气相色谱测定水中邻苯二甲酸二(2-乙基己基)酯
Rapid Determination of Di-(2-ethylhexyl)-phthalate by Liquid-Liquid Micro-extraction and Gas Chromatography
【摘要】 以甲基叔丁基醚为萃取剂,采用液液微萃取和氢火焰离子化检测器气相色谱法,实现了对水中邻苯二甲酸二(2-乙基己基)酯的快速测定。该方法的检测下限可以达到1μg/L,当水中目标物的浓度为0.05~5 mg/L时,该方法的检测相对标准偏差(RSD)均小于5.1%,加标回收率为96%~116%。对于各种不同浓度的目标物,该方法均具有较好的测定精密度和准确度。对实际污水样的测定结果表明,该方法可用于水中邻苯二甲酸二(2-乙基己基)酯的快速定性定量分析。
【Abstract】 Using methyl tert-butyl ether as extractant,the concentration of di-(2-ethylhexyl)-phthalate(DEHP) in water was rapidly determined by liquid-liquid micro-extraction and gas chromatography with hydrogen flame ionization detector(FID).The lower detection limit of the method is 1 μg/L.When the concentration of the target in water is 0.05 to 5 mg/L,the relative standard deviation is less than 5.1%,and the recovery rate with standard addition is 96% to 116%.This method has better precision and accuracy,and it can be used to quickly determine trace concentration of DEHP in water.
